This is my favorite restaurant in Chicago. I love the small plate concept because there are so many phenomenal things on the menu and you want to taste them all. The Thai spiced carrot soup is outstanding. I also had the Shiitake mushrooms with crispy potato, delicious. Presentations are great and the small plate portions are perfect. And for dessert, the Valrhona chocolate trifle with raspberries was divine!

As way of introduction, I am a foodie who happens to work as a consultants, which allows me to dine at some of the best restaurants in the country 100-150x/year. I've been looking forward to going to Green Zebra since it opened, and have had many reservations over the years which have fallen through. Well, I now live a few blocks from the restaurant, so I was extremely excited when my wife booked this for my birthday. Sadly, this was the only bright spot of our dining experience.

Our waitress didn't offer us a pre-dinner drink and we had to hunt her down to get one, yet they still brought our 1st course while we were enjoying our martinis - even though we had asked for the pairing.The wine pairing is $35, so $70 for the two of us, which is about $15 greater than about 80% of the wines on the menu. $35 is still a good deal, unless all you are poured is about 2 oz for each of the 5 glasses. Even 2oz isn't too bad, unless they don't bring the food until15-30 minutes after they've poured your glass of win. The wine was gone for 3 of our 5 courses prior to receiving our food (we would have drank water, but that was empty as well), and we were never offered an additional pouring of wine.

They even brought my birthday dessert while my wife was away in the bathroom. At least the patrons around me were kind enough to sing.

So, my overall opinion. Service and timing SUCKED. I have experienced all sorts of service, but this was in a league of its own. Not to be cruel, but our waitress also had horrible, gum-disease scented breath, which is the last thing you want to catch whiff of prior to dining at an upper class restaurant. As for the food, it was good but not necessarily memorable. If you're a vegetarian looking for a nice restaurant, the you may want to try Green Zebra. If you're looking for an upscale dining experience, then I'd go to one of the other 100 better restaurants in the city.
